Definitions:

Product Level

Pertains to costs or activities associated with a specific product rather than the business as a whole.

Activity-Based Costing

An accounting method that assigns costs to products or services based on the resources that they consume, aiming to provide more accurate costing information.

Implementation Costs

Expenses associated with putting a new system or process into use.

Overhead

The indirect costs of running a business that are not directly tied to a specific product or service, such as utilities, rent, and administrative salaries.
